Contact us for placing orders.Talc is a hydrated magnesium sheet silicate with the chemical formula Mg3Si4O10(OH)2.Talc is practically insoluble in water and in weak acids and alkalis. It is neither explosive nor flammable. Although it has very little chemical reactivity, talc does have a marked affinity for certain organic chemicals, i.e. it is organophilic. Above 900oC, talc progressively loses its hydroxyl groups and above 1050oC, it re-crystallizes into different forms of enstatite (anhydrous magnesium silicate). In premixes and agricultural chemicals, it makes an ideal inert carrier.Talc also is used as an anti-stick coating agent in a number of popular foods including chewing gum, boiled sweets, cured meats, and for rice polishing. In olive oil production, as a processing aid, it increases yield and improves the clarity of the oil.Ceramics Talc is a phyllosilicate which imparts a wide range of functions to floor and wall tiles and sanitaryware, tableware, refractories and technical ceramics. In traditional building ceramics (tiles and sanitaryware), it is used essentially as a flux, enabling firing temperatures and cycles to be reduced.In refractory applications, chlorite-rich talc is transformed into cordierite to improve thermal shock resistance. For steatite ceramics, talcs with a microcrystalline are the most appropriate. During firing, the talc is transformed into enstatite, which possesses electro-insulating properties. As for very low iron content talcs, they are particularly suitable for use in frit, engobe and glaze compositions.Paints Coatings Talc confers a whole range of benefits to coatings. In interior and exterior decorative paints, they act as extenders to improve hiding power and titanium dioxide efficiency. Talc's lamellar platelets make paint easier to apply and improve cracking resistance and sagging. They also enhance matting. In anti-corrosion primers, talc is used to improve corrosion resistance and paint adhesion. Talc also brings benefits to inks, jointing compounds, putties and adhesives.
